November in Brussels typically brings a transition into late autumn. Expect cool temperatures, averaging between 3C (37F) and 9C (48F), with overnight lows occasionally dipping below freezing. Rainfall is common throughout the month, and while snow is less frequent, it’s not unheard of. The city often experiences overcast skies and reduced daylight hours.
